A liquid storage tank is a key component of a high-speed rotary bottle filling machine that holds the liquid product (such as beverages, sauces, or chemicals) before it is dispensed into bottles.

According to the directory, the tank can be made of stainless steel (e.g., SS304, SS316L) or food-grade plastic (e.g., polyethylene). The specific material grade should be confirmed with the manufacturer based on the application and compatibility with the liquid.
The listed capacity range is 1000 to 50000 liters. However, custom sizes may be available upon request. Always verify the exact capacity needed for your production line with the supplier.
The working pressure references GB/T 150, material references ASTM A240, surface roughness references ISO 4287, and inlet/outlet diameter references DIN 11850. These are procurement references; compliance must be verified with the manufacturer.
The tank is designed to provide a steady flow of liquid to the filling nozzles. Level sensors or float valves regulate the liquid volume to prevent overflow or run-dry, ensuring uninterrupted filling. The working principle relies on gravity or pressure, with pumps if needed.
